Preview: Stars Try to Bounce Back Tonight against the Senators

Three games into the season and we’re already seeing a list of “firsts” pop up. Today’s game will be the first game of the season where the Stars are playing after a loss. It’s the first time they’ll be playing on the second night of a back-to-back. It’s also the first game of the year in which Anton Khudobin gets the start in goal.

All that being said, it’s a good opportunity for us to see how the Stars bounce back from a very lackluster performance in Boston. A performance in which Dallas went 0-6 on the owner play. They were outshot 40 to 28, including 17-5 in the first period.

Tonight’s opponent, the Ottawa Senators, are also coming off a 3-1 loss on Saturday. Theirs was against the Toronto Maple Leafs in Toronto.

The Ottawa Senators

The Senators had the unique experience of opening the season with a home-and-home against the Toronto Maple Leafs. The Senators won the first game on Thursday 3-2 before dropping the second game 3-1 on Saturday.

The Senators, like the Stars, are looking to rebound after last season’s disappointment of not making the playoffs. Today’s game with Dallas will open a four game home stand for Ottawa. A home stand in which they’re hoping to come away with points in all four games.

Dallas and Ottawa will get the season series over in a hurry. After today, they will play again in 12 days when the Senators visit the American Airlines Center.
